Products
96SEO 2025-03-26 00:08 3
在软。名排OES和验体件开发的快速迭代中,代码优化已成为提升程序性能的关键。这不仅关乎系统资源的有效利用,更影响用户体验和SEO排名。
据Google报告,网站加载速度每增加1秒,用户流失率将提高7%。因此,优化代码,提高程序性能,对于提升用户体验和搜索引擎排名至关重要。
选择高效的算法是提升程序性能的关键。例如,使用快速排序而非冒泡排序,可以在处理大量数据时显著提升效率。
合理选择数据结构,如使用哈希表而非数组进行查找操作,可以减少时间复杂度,提高程序性能。
避免内存泄漏和频繁的内存分配,可以通过使用对象池等技术来优化内存使用,提升程序性能。
利用多线程和并发技术,可以有效提高程序的响应速度和吞吐量,尤其在处理高并发任务时。
优化I/O操作,如使用缓存和异步I/O,可以显著提升程序的响应速度,减少等待时间。
在初期阶段,应专注于功能实现和代码的可读性,只有在确定性能瓶颈后,才开始进行优化。
使用性能分析工具,如Profiler和Benchmark,确定性能瓶颈,然后进行针对性优化。
缓存可以减少对数据库或其他慢速存储设备的访问,提高应用响应速度。
简洁的代码不仅易于阅读和维护,还能提高程序性能。
利用编译器的优化选项,如C/C++中的-O2和-O3,可以提升代码执行效率。
代码优化是一个持续的过程,需要开发者具备清晰的思维和丰富的实践经验。通过合理选择算法、数据结构和优化技术,可以显著提升程序性能和用户体验。
将重复计算的操作提取到循环外部,可以减少计算冗余,提高代码执行效率。
使用哈希集合而非嵌套循环进行查找操作,可以减少时间复杂度,提高程序性能。
延迟加载和懒加载技术可以减少初始加载时间,提高页面响应速度。
异步操作可以提升程序的响应速度,避免页面阻塞。
代码优化是提升程序性能的关键,需要开发者具备清晰的思维和丰富的实践经验。通过不断学习和实践,可以打造出更加高效和稳定的应用程序。
Demand feedback